Análise e Desenvolvimento de Sistemas
Por: Vinicius Guerra • 31/8/2023 • Trabalho acadêmico • 422 Palavras (2 Páginas) • 83 Visualizações
[pic 1]
Curso: Análise e Desenvolvimento de Sistemas
Matéria: Programação Orientada a Objeto
Aluno: Vinicius Guerra Teixeira
Rio de Janeiro – RJ
Índice
Introdução: 3
Trabalho: 4
Código da classe Principal: 4
Código da classe Computador: 5
Resultados obtidos após a execução da aplicação no ambiente de desenvolvimento: 7
CONCLUSÃO: 8
BIBLIOGRAFIA: 8
Índice
Código da classe Principal:
// @viniguerrarj
public class Principal {
public static void main(String[] args) {
Computador computador = new Computador();
Computador computador2 = new Computador("azul","JAVA",16f,1,3.2f);
Computador computador3 = new Computador();
Computador computador4 = new Computador("cinza", "NETBEANS",16f,1,3.2f);
computador.Imprimir();
computador2.Imprimir();
computador3.Imprimir();
computador4.Imprimir();
}
}
Código da classe Computador:
/**
*
* @viniguerrarj
*/
public class Computador {
public String cor, modelo;
public float qtdeMemoria;
public float gbHd;
public float ghzProcessador;
public Computador() {
this.cor = "BRANCA";
this.gbHd = 1;
this.ghzProcessador = 3.2f;
this.modelo="XPTO";
this.qtdeMemoria=8.0f;
}
public Computador(String cor, String modelo,float qtdeMemoria,float gbHd,float
ghzProcessador) {
this.cor = cor;
this.gbHd = gbHd;
this.ghzProcessador = ghzProcessador;
this.modelo=modelo;
this.qtdeMemoria=qtdeMemoria;
}
public void setCor(String cor) {
this.cor = cor;
}
public void setModelo(String modelo) {
this.modelo = modelo;
}
public void setQtdeMemoria(float qtdeMemoria) {
this.qtdeMemoria = qtdeMemoria;
}
public void setGbHd(float gbHd) {
this.gbHd = gbHd
}
public void setGhzProcessador(float ghzProcessador) {
this.ghzProcessador = ghzProcessador;
}
public String getCor() {
return cor;
}
public String getModelo() {
return modelo;
}
public float getQtdeMemoria() {
return qtdeMemoria;
}
public float getGbHd() {
return gbHd;
}
public float getGhzProcessador() {
return ghzProcessador;
}
public void Imprimir(){
System.out.println("----------------------------------------------------------------------------------");
System.out.println("A cor do computador é " + this.cor);
System.out.println("o modelo do computador é " + this.modelo);
System.out.println("A quantidade de momoria do computador é " + this.qtdeMemoria + "GB");
System.out.println("A tamanho de espaço do HD do computador é de " + t his.gbHd + "GB");
System.out.println("O computador tem como frequencia de processador " +
this.ghzProcessador + "GHz");
System.out.println("----------------------------------------------------------------------------------");
}
}
Resultados obtidos após a execução da aplicação
no ambiente de desenvolvimento:
----------------------------------------------------------------------------------
...